Genetic Algorithm-Based Approach for Transportation Optimization Problems

By: William H. K. Lam

The motivation for using genetic algorithms (GAs) for transportation optimization problems is due to the globality, parallelism and robustness of GAs. In addition, GAs are simple and powerful in their search for improvement, and not fundamentally limited by restrictive assumption about the search space. Recent related studies using GAs have shown advantages in dealing with non-convexity, locality and complexity of transportation optimization problems, especially in optimal pavement management (Fwa et al., 1994), optimal traffic signal control (Hadi and Wallace, 1993; Memon and Bullen, 1996; Lo et al., 2000), urban transit system design problems (Pattnaik et al., 1998; Chakrobort et al., 1998), aircraft gate re-assignment problem (Gu and Chung...
